CHILDREN WORKSHOP is Hiring an Assistant teacher Near Long Lake, MN

Benefits :
  • 401(k)
  • 401(k)
  • Competitive salary
  • Dental insurance
  • Employee discounts
  • Health insurance
  • Paid time off
  • Tuition assistance
  • Primary Responsibilities

    Perform their duties faithfully, enthusiastically, and satisfactorily at CW during normal working hours on regularly scheduled school days, and at other times as specified below.

    • Abide by all reasonable rules, regulations and policies promulgated by the CW Board of Directors and shall comply with all relevant statutes, regulations and ordinances of the state of Minnesota.
    • Adhere to all CW guidelines and standards, for the purpose of maintaining excellence and a high degree of professionalism.
    • Submit all employment onboarding and health forms required by CW and the state of Minnesota before the last day of the first 30 days of employment.
    • Respect the self, respect others, and respect the overall environment.

    Administrative Responsibilities

    • Attend all required staff meetings and special events.
    • Maintain open communication with administration and colleagues. Voice concerns and seek help from administration in a timely and positive manner.
    • Offer leadership and mentorship to other staff members, including support with and follow up on goal setting and providing insightful and inspiring evaluations.

    Maintain the Montessori Classroom environment

    • Assist in establishing and maintaining the Montessori classroom culture, paying particular attention to the needs of the students.
    • Prepares and maintains the environment, observes behaviors, models grace and courtesy, preserves and protects lessons, and assists in the development of independence.
    • Monitor the environment to make sure students aren’t overwhelmed and anxious.
    • Engage students within the classroom by interacting and thinking about what is happening around them.
    • Clean-up of the classroom by ensuring that it is always tidy.
    • Provide support to the Lead Guide
    • Carefully observes and keeps records on each student’s individual progression through the classroom, always being available to offer gentle guidance.
    • Assists individual students in performing activities initiated by the teachers in small groups.
    • Repeat what the Lead Guide said and re-explain each step of an assignment.
    • Supervise children in the hall, lunchroom, playground, and / or extended day programming.
    • Inform the Lead Guide of any classroom difficulties including discipline, health, equipment needs, repair, and maintenance.
    • Assist in preparation / production of instructional materials.
    • Work with the Lead Guide to develop classroom schedules and modify materials when necessary.
    • Assist Lead Guide in observing, recording, and charting behavior.
    • Implement behavior management strategies and plans.
    • Meet regularly with the Lead Guide to discuss goals for the class and individual students.
    • Share all information from parents with Lead Guide.
    • Assist in organizing field trips
    • Read aloud or listen to children read
    • Hand out papers and collect paperwork
    • Assist with supplementary work for advanced pupils
    • Supervise free play activities
    • Supports the students’ Individual Child Care Plans.
    • Promote independence but provide personal assistance to the child when needed.
